Transponder Keys
Most often found in modern cars transponder keys are typically found in newer cars. They come with an RFID microchip in the key that transmits a unique code to the car every time it is installed in the ignition. It is designed to prevent theft by ensuring that only the right key can be used to start the vehicle. Contact your local dealer or locksmith for the demonstration of this technology.
When the transponder key is placed in the ignition, it transmits an electronic signal to the chip within the vehicle's engine control unit (ECU). The ECU then examines whether or not the number in the key is in line with its digital serial number. If it does, the ECU removes the immobilizer to allow the engine start. If the code isn't compatible, the ECU will reject it and stop the engine from starting.
These keys are more expensive than traditional metal keys but provide added security. However car thieves have developed to the changing times and have found ways to circumvent this anti-theft device therefore the extra cost is not enough to stop them completely.

Key Fobs
Key fobs have been an everyday feature in the majority of cars since the late 1990s. They allow you to unlock and lock the alarm of your car with the pressing of a button. Many people assume that the systems are safe enough that only those who knows your key code is able to drive away with your car. However, this isn't always the situation. It's possible for less scrupulous people to take advantage of these systems in only a few simple steps.
If your Nissan's key fob isn't functioning as it should, you may need to replace the battery. The majority of key fobs utilize rechargeable CR2025 or the CR2032 battery. They typically last for two years. Check the owner's manual for instructions if you are uncertain about how do i reset My nissan key fob to replace the battery.
